基于光纤的温度传感器
Optical Fiber Temperature Sensor
光纤 温度传感器 光纤Fabry-perot干涉型 半导体吸收型 光纤光栅 optical fiber temperature sensors fabry-perot interference semiconductor absorption bragg grating
摘要
简单介绍了光纤温度传感器的原理及分类, 并分别介绍了光纤Fabry-perot干涉型温度传感器、半导体吸收型光纤温度传感器、光纤光栅温度传感器的工作原理及最近几年来的研究现状, 阐述了各种温度传感器的机理、实验装置和研究结果, 最后对其进行了对比分析.
Abstract
The principle and classification of the optical fiber temperature sensor are briefly introduced.The operating principle and development status of three typical optical fiber temperature sensors based on Fabry-Perot interference, Semiconductor absorption and Bragg grating are introduced, respectively.Moreover, the specific mechanism, experimented devices and research results are presented and compared.
